What do we need for Ayurvedic water?
- 3 thin slices of ginger
- 1/4 teaspoon of cumin
- 1/4 teaspoon of fennel
- pinch of black pepper
- 2 fresh mint leaves
- 2 liters of water
First, boil the water, then pour it into a dark bottle to slowly cool down. Now add the other ingredients and wait for it to cool down to room temperature. It's best to prepare this water the night before.
Drink this water throughout the day and as slowly as possible. Stick with it for at least 3 days, as that's when you'll start to see the first changes.
